DSST Digital Sync Separate Type
Classification: Format parameter setting
Command Syntax: DSST <type>
Limits: <type>
0 = none
1 = American separate
2 = American HDTV separate
3 = European HDTV separate
4 = Japanese HDTV separate
5 = European separate
Query Syntax: DSST?
Query Response: <type>
Description: The DSST command establishes the type of digital separate sync
that appears at the digital HS & VS outputs of the generator
when digital composite sync is selected via the SSST command
and the outputs are gated on via the HSPG and VSPG commands.
The only difference between EIA and CCIR digital separate syncs
is that, in the case of CCIR, the width of the vertical sync pulse
is 0.5 line shorter than the width specified via the VSPW
command. In the EIA case, the width of the vertical sync pulse
is as programmed. The DSST? query returns the current setting
of DSST. A setting of zero (0) indicates that separate digital
H&V sync cannot be activated by the operator.
Other Required Cmds: The FMTU command instructs the generator to use the new
setting. The ALLU command updates hardware to the new setting
and redraws the test image.
Example: DSST 1
FMTU // Update hardware to current
// buffer contents
